Print This Page Fish farmers affected by contaminated water confident in investigation of EIT officials
THAILAND - Fish farmers in Ayutthaya and Ang Thong provinces express confidence in the authority’s investigation into the contaminated water of the Chao Phraya River. The Interior Minister and Industry Minister have requested officials from the Engineering Institute of Thailand (EIT) to help investigate the case.Chief of the Tambon Bang Sadet (บางเสด็จ) Local Administration Organization, Suthep Kakaew (สุเทพ กาแก้ว) says the fish farmers believe in the neutrality of the EIT officials. However, they call for the government to compensate the farmers first. The real wrongdoer of the case will later pay back the compensation to the government.
